Book Description: 
The aristocracy is full of scandal and intrigue. Lusty lords and naughty nobles have taken our history by storm. In this book you will see why our nobles are not such a noble lot after all. Many have been involved in scandals linked to kidnap, murder, rape, poisoning, cruelty, seduction, avarice, violence, torture and more! Some were happy to hob-nob with Hitler, one spent a fortune on 2,000 male prostitutes, another dressed all his male servants in yellow from head to toe and one changed sex before claiming her (his) aristocratic title. There are tales of blowing hundreds of millions of pounds, bankruptcy, jail terms, drug-taking, casual sex, gambling, making naughty movies and robbery!
